Онлайн робочі станції OnWorks Linux та Windows

логотип

Безкоштовний онлайн-хостинг для робочих станцій

<Попередній | зміст | Наступна>

Управління пакетами Debian‌

Глава

зображення

зображення

8


зміст


зображення


Введення в APT 170 Взаємодія базового пакету 175 Розширена конфігурація та використання APT 194

Довідка про пакет: глибше копатися в системі пакетів Debian 204 Підсумки 216


зображення

Після основ Linux настав час вивчити систему керування пакетами дистрибутива на базі Debian. У таких дистрибутивах, включаючи Kali, пакет Debian є канонічним способом зробити програмне забезпечення доступним для кінцевих користувачів. Розуміння системи керування пакетами дасть вам глибоке уявлення про структуру Kali, дозволить ефективніше вирішувати проблеми та допоможе швидко знайти довідку та документацію для широкого набору інструментів і утиліт, включених до Kali Linux.‌

У цьому розділі ми познайомимося з системою керування пакетами Debian та познайомимося dpkg і набір інструментів APT. Однією з головних переваг Kali Linux є гнучкість її системи керування пакетами, яка використовує ці інструменти, щоб забезпечити майже безперебійну інсталяцію, оновлення, видалення та маніпулювання програмним забезпеченням і навіть самою базовою операційною системою. Дуже важливо, щоб ви розуміли, як працює ця система, щоб отримати максимальну віддачу від Kali і оптимізувати свої зусилля. Дні болісних компіляцій, катастрофічних апгрейдів, налагодження ПКУ, зробити та конфігурувати Проблеми давно зникли, проте кількість доступних додатків зросла, і вам потрібно зрозуміти інструменти, призначені для їх використання. Це також важливий навик, оскільки існує ряд інструментів безпеки, які через ліцензування чи інші проблеми не можуть бути включені в Kali, але мають пакунки Debian, доступні для завантаження. Важливо знати, як обробляти та встановлювати ці пакунки та як вони впливають на систему, особливо коли все йде не так, як очікувалося.

Ми почнемо з деяких основних оглядів APT, опишемо структуру та вміст бінарних і вихідних пакетів, подивимося на деякі основні інструменти та сценарії, а потім копаємо глибше, щоб допомогти вам витягнути кожну унцію корисності з цієї вражаючої системи та пакету пакетів. інструментів.


 

Введення в APTЗв'язок між APT і dpkgРозуміння файлу sources.listРепозиторії KaliRepository Kali-RollingРепозиторій Kali-DevРепозиторій Kali-Bleeding-EdgeДзеркала Kali LinuxВзаємодія базового пакетуІніціалізація APTВстановлення пакетівВстановлення пакетів за допомогою dpkgВстановлення пакетів за допомогою APTОновлення Kali LinuxВидалення та очищення пакетівПеревірка пакетівЗапити до бази даних dpkg та перевірка файлів .debЗапит до бази даних доступних пакетів за допомогою apt-cache і aptПошук і усунення несправностейВирішення проблем після оновленняФайл журналу dpkgПеревстановлення пакетів за допомогою apt --reinstall і aptitude reinstallВикористання --force-* для відновлення порушених залежностейFrontends: aptitude і synapticЗдатністьСинаптикРозширена конфігурація та використання APTНалаштування APTКерування пріоритетами пакетівРобота з кількома дистрибутивамиВідстеження автоматично встановлених пакетівВикористання підтримки Multi-ArchУвімкнення Multi-ArchЗміни, пов’язані з кількома аркамиПеревірка автентичності пакетаДовідка про пакет: глибше копатися в системі пакетів DebianКонтрольний файлЗалежності: поле ЗалежитьПопередньо залежить, більш вимогливий залежить Рекомендує, пропонує та покращує поляКонфлікти: поле конфліктівНесумісності: поле розривівНадані предмети: поле надаєЗаміна файлів: поле заміниСкрипти конфігураціїПослідовність сценаріїв встановлення та оновленняВидалення пакетуКонтрольні суми, конфіліПідсумки

Найпопулярніші хмарні обчислення ОС на OnWorks: